Batuhan Eren is a PhD candidate in Political Science and Sociology at Scuola Normale Superiore in Florence, and a member of the Center on Social Movements Studies (COSMOS). He holds a BA in International Relations at Bilkent University, with a minor degree in Psychology, and an MA in International Relations at Koç University. Previously, he also worked as a research assistant in the ERC-funded research project “The New Politics of Welfare: Towards an ‘Emerging Markets’ Welfare State Regime”.
Batuhan’s research focuses on collective action and social movements, with a particular interest in the cross-national diffusion of protests and global waves of mobilization. In his PhD project, he investigates why and in what ways people take inspiration from protesters in distant places to mobilize. He is also interested in Grounded Theory Methodology and its use in social movement research.
Research interests: social movements, protests, diffusion of protests, collective action, and grounded theory
